blob: 8ae91982931563de54ee3062e97ab22de6755c41 [file] [log] [blame]
Zesstra953f9972017-02-18 15:37:36 +01001
2UpdateResistanceStrengths()
3***************************
4
5
6FUNKTION
7========
8
9 public void UpdateResistanceStrengths()
10
11
12DEFINIERT IN
13============
14
15 /std/living/combat.c
16
17
18BESCHREIBUNG
19============
20
21 Die Funktion wird intern mehrmals (durch Defend, AddResistanceModifier
22 und RemoveResistanceModifier) aufgerufen. In ihr wird das Resistenz-
23 mapping zusammengerechnet und Eintraege geloescht, deren Eintraege
24 invalid sind oder deren setzende Objekte geloescht wurden.
25
26
27RUeCKGABEWERT
28=============
29
30 keiner
31
32
33SIEHE AUCH
34==========
35
36 Berechnung: CheckResistance(), Defend()
37 Modifikatoren: AddResistanceModifier, RemoveResistanceModifier(),
38 P_RESISTANCE_MODIFIER
39 simple Resistenz: P_RESISTANCE, P_VULNERABILITY
40 Hauptmapping: P_RESISTANCE_STRENGTHS
41 anderes: balance, /std/armour/combat.c, /std/living/combat.c
42
4329.Apr 2002, Gloinson@MG